Tennis Opponents Matter.

Knowing Dorian was on the way, I tried to get as much tennis as possible in before the rain hit the Midlands. I found it very interesting how the different matches “matched” up.

Check out the image above:

Sunday afternoon I played a serve and volleyer for 1:45 hours: 1,650 calories.

Monday I played two doubles matches (Labor Day) One match burned 450 cals and one burned 700.

Tuesday night I played a backspin specialist for almost the same amount of time as my Sunday afternoon match (1hr 34min) and burned half the calories as the Sunday match.

It’s crazy how different styles of tennis your opponent plays can make a difference in how many calories are burned in the same exercise.
